Isle of Cats

One of the first games played was Isle of Cats, which has been described as "Tetris with cats".  Each player board represents a ship, into which differently shaped cat tiles have to be fitted, in order to rescue them before their home is destroyed.  While doing this, players learn lessons, collect treasures, try to keep cat families together, and earn bonus points in other ways. Some of the cats are weirder than others and  have special powers (cat owners will understand).

Netrunner

Netrunner is a collectible card game, which is now out of print - but there seem to be several sets of cards stashed away by our members.  It was popular on the club's Discord site during lockdown, so this may well not be the last we see of it at meetings.

Quantum

Quantum is a 2-4 player game in which players compete to dominate the galaxy by rolling dice and placing cubes strategically. The playing board is made up of separate tiles, so the layout can be varied.  The dice are pretty too!
